67 /* The device_list and client_list contain devices and clients after their
68  * registration has completed, and the devices and clients are removed
69  * during unregistration. */
70 static LIST_HEAD(device_list);
71 static LIST_HEAD(client_list);
72 
73 /*
74  * device_mutex and lists_rwsem protect access to both device_list and
75  * client_list.  device_mutex protects writer access by device and client
76  * registration / de-registration.  lists_rwsem protects reader access to
77  * these lists.  Iterators of these lists must lock it for read, while updates
78  * to the lists must be done with a write lock. A special case is when the
79  * device_mutex is locked. In this case locking the lists for read access is
80  * not necessary as the device_mutex implies it.
81  *
82  * lists_rwsem also protects access to the client data list.
83  */
84 static DEFINE_MUTEX(device_mutex);
85 static DECLARE_RWSEM(lists_rwsem);

397 /**
398  * ib_register_device - Register an IB device with IB core
399  * @device:Device to register
400  *
401  * Low-level drivers use ib_register_device() to register their
402  * devices with the IB core.  All registered clients will receive a
403  * callback for each device that is added. @device must be allocated
404  * with ib_alloc_device().
405  */
406 int ib_register_device(struct ib_device *device,
407 		       int (*port_callback)(struct ib_device *,
408 					    u8, struct kobject *))
409 {
410 	int ret;
411 	struct ib_client *client;
412 	struct ib_udata uhw = {.outlen = 0, .inlen = 0};
413 	struct device *parent = device->dev.parent;
414 
415 	WARN_ON_ONCE(!parent);
416 	WARN_ON_ONCE(device->dma_device);
417 	if (device->dev.dma_ops) {
418 		/*
419 		 * The caller provided custom DMA operations. Copy the
420 		 * DMA-related fields that are used by e.g. dma_alloc_coherent()
421 		 * into device->dev.
422 		 */
423 		device->dma_device = &device->dev;
424 		if (!device->dev.dma_mask)
425 			device->dev.dma_mask = parent->dma_mask;
426 		if (!device->dev.coherent_dma_mask)
427 			device->dev.coherent_dma_mask =
428 				parent->coherent_dma_mask;
429 	} else {
430 		/*
431 		 * The caller did not provide custom DMA operations. Use the
432 		 * DMA mapping operations of the parent device.
433 		 */
434 		device->dma_device = parent;
435 	}
436 
437 	mutex_lock(&device_mutex);
438 
439 	if (strchr(device->name, '%')) {
440 		ret = alloc_name(device->name);
441 		if (ret)
442 			goto out;
443 	}
444 
445 	if (ib_device_check_mandatory(device)) {
446 		ret = -EINVAL;
447 		goto out;
448 	}
449 
450 	ret = read_port_immutable(device);
451 	if (ret) {
452 		pr_warn("Couldn't create per port immutable data %s\n",
453 			device->name);
454 		goto out;
455 	}
456 
457 	ret = setup_port_pkey_list(device);
458 	if (ret) {
459 		pr_warn("Couldn't create per port_pkey_list\n");
460 		goto out;
461 	}
462 
463 	ret = ib_cache_setup_one(device);
464 	if (ret) {
465 		pr_warn("Couldn't set up InfiniBand P_Key/GID cache\n");
466 		goto port_cleanup;
467 	}
468 
469 	ret = ib_device_register_rdmacg(device);
470 	if (ret) {
471 		pr_warn("Couldn't register device with rdma cgroup\n");
472 		goto cache_cleanup;
473 	}
474 
475 	memset(&device->attrs, 0, sizeof(device->attrs));
476 	ret = device->query_device(device, &device->attrs, &uhw);
477 	if (ret) {
478 		pr_warn("Couldn't query the device attributes\n");
479 		goto cache_cleanup;
480 	}
481 
482 	ret = ib_device_register_sysfs(device, port_callback);
483 	if (ret) {
484 		pr_warn("Couldn't register device %s with driver model\n",
485 			device->name);
486 		goto cache_cleanup;
487 	}
488 
489 	device->reg_state = IB_DEV_REGISTERED;
490 
491 	list_for_each_entry(client, &client_list, list)
492 		if (client->add && !add_client_context(device, client))
493 			client->add(device);
494 
495 	down_write(&lists_rwsem);
496 	list_add_tail(&device->core_list, &device_list);
497 	up_write(&lists_rwsem);
498 	mutex_unlock(&device_mutex);
499 	return 0;
500 
501 cache_cleanup:
502 	ib_cache_cleanup_one(device);
503 	ib_cache_release_one(device);
504 port_cleanup:
505 	kfree(device->port_immutable);
506 out:
507 	mutex_unlock(&device_mutex);
508 	return ret;
509 }
510 EXPORT_SYMBOL(ib_register_device);

561 /**
562  * ib_register_client - Register an IB client
563  * @client:Client to register
564  *
565  * Upper level users of the IB drivers can use ib_register_client() to
566  * register callbacks for IB device addition and removal.  When an IB
567  * device is added, each registered client's add method will be called
568  * (in the order the clients were registered), and when a device is
569  * removed, each client's remove method will be called (in the reverse
570  * order that clients were registered).  In addition, when
571  * ib_register_client() is called, the client will receive an add
572  * callback for all devices already registered.
573  */
574 int ib_register_client(struct ib_client *client)
575 {
576 	struct ib_device *device;
577 
578 	mutex_lock(&device_mutex);
579 
580 	list_for_each_entry(device, &device_list, core_list)
581 		if (client->add && !add_client_context(device, client))
582 			client->add(device);
583 
584 	down_write(&lists_rwsem);
585 	list_add_tail(&client->list, &client_list);
586 	up_write(&lists_rwsem);
587 
588 	mutex_unlock(&device_mutex);
589 
590 	return 0;
591 }
592 EXPORT_SYMBOL(ib_register_client);

1006 /**
1007  * ib_find_pkey - Returns the PKey table index where a specified
1008  *   PKey value occurs.
1009  * @device: The device to query.
1010  * @port_num: The port number of the device to search for the PKey.
1011  * @pkey: The PKey value to search for.
1012  * @index: The index into the PKey table where the PKey was found.
1013  */
1014 int ib_find_pkey(struct ib_device *device,
1015 		 u8 port_num, u16 pkey, u16 *index)
1016 {
1017 	int ret, i;
1018 	u16 tmp_pkey;
1019 	int partial_ix = -1;
1020 
1021 	for (i = 0; i < device->port_immutable[port_num].pkey_tbl_len; ++i) {
1022 		ret = ib_query_pkey(device, port_num, i, &tmp_pkey);
1023 		if (ret)
1024 			return ret;
1025 		if ((pkey & 0x7fff) == (tmp_pkey & 0x7fff)) {
1026 			/* if there is full-member pkey take it.*/
1027 			if (tmp_pkey & 0x8000) {
1028 				*index = i;
1029 				return 0;
1030 			}
1031 			if (partial_ix < 0)
1032 				partial_ix = i;
1033 		}
1034 	}
1035 
1036 	/*no full-member, if exists take the limited*/
1037 	if (partial_ix >= 0) {
1038 		*index = partial_ix;
1039 		return 0;
1040 	}
1041 	return -ENOENT;
1042 }
1043 EXPORT_SYMBOL(ib_find_pkey);
